Zurich Financial Services today announced a major three year partnership with the Rugby Football Union (RFU) for the title sponsorship of the English Premiership, to be known as the Zurich Premiership, and the sponsorship of a new end of season play off competition, to be known as the Zurich Championship.
The 12 teams* in the top flight of English domestic rugby, formerly known as Allied Dunbar Premiership One, will compete in the Zurich Premiership beginning on 19 August 2000 and finishing on 14 April 2001.
This will be followed by the Zurich Championship from 28 April 2001, the draw for which will be shaped by the final finishing positions of clubs in the Zurich Premiership, and culminating in the Zurich Championship Grand Final on 12 May 2001.
Matches from the Zurich Premiership and Zurich Championships will be broadcast live on Sky Sports through the 2000/2001 season.
Nigel Wray, Chairman of ERP, said: ‘The new season sees the launch of a new tournament structure with Zurich’s involvement in both the Zurich Premiership and the exciting end of league play-offs with the Zurich Championship. This is a significant commitment by Zurich and is recognition of the value that they put on English domestic rugby, arguably the most competitive and skilful domestic club league in Europe. Our supporters are in for a treat of fast and exciting rugby this season.’
Sandy Leitch, Chief Executive of Zurich Financial Services UK Operations, commented: ‘We are delighted to initiate this new three year partnership with English rugby, building on the excellent start made by Allied Dunbar’s sponsorship of the last three years. This sponsorship is an exciting first step for our plans to establish Zurich as one of the leading financial services brands in the UK market.
‘Rugby has never been in better shape and in a position to challenge the Southern Hemisphere on the field. We look forward to working with the Premiership clubs to help create the best most competitive domestic league in the world.’
The official Zurich Premiership season launch will be held at Twickenham on Thursday 17 August 2000.
